Earth-moving machinery — Vocabulary and taxonomy for automation and autonomy
This document defines terms for levels of automation and autonomy (LAA), thereby establishing the taxonomy describing the levels of automation and autonomy (LAA).
This document does not provide specifications or requirements on automated operating systems defined herein.
This document applies to earth-moving machinery (EMM) as defined in ISO 6165[1].
